I'm looking at the Nikon 18-70mm lens at B&H. (I know some of you won't be able to resist and suggest alternate lenses. But I'm really looking at this from the refurb vs. new angle, not should I be buying some other lens.)
The gray market lens is $290, no Nikon warranty.
The refurbished lens is $260, 90 day Nikon warranty, and Nikon will service it out of warranty (unlike the gray market copy.)
The new lens is $350 with a 5 year Nikon warranty.
Is the new lens worth the $90 premium?
Or to put it another way, if all lenses came with a 90 day warranty, would you pay a premium of $90 for a 5 year extended warranty through Nikon USA?
